Should You Hire Car Accident Lawyers?

There are many options for those who've been involved in a car crash and wish to get a lawyer. You may be wondering how the cost will be and what damages you could expect to receive. There are a lot of things to consider, including the kind of accident you're involved in, medical bills and lost wages. These are all aspects that will impact on the amount of money you are able to recover.

Cost of hiring a lawyer for car accidents

Engaging a lawyer for a car accident is vital if injured in an accident. These lawyers can help identify the source of the accident and help you seek compensation for your injuries. While you don't have to hire an attorney to obtain compensation, it may be worth it. They can help you assess the strength and extent of your case, negotiate fees, and answer all your questions.

New York law follows the principle of pure comparative negligence. This means that a judge can reduce the amount an accident victim receives depending on their percentage responsibility for the accident. For example, a twenty percent at-fault person in an accident would only receive an amount of $80,000. You can get compensation for damages resulting from a car accident

You may be able to recuperate damages from an accident that includes medical expenses and lost wages. However, they may also include damage to personal property. For instance, if your car was damaged in the crash, you could claim monetary compensation for the cost of replacing it. You may also be able to claim compensation for any other property damage, including clothing and jewelry.

You can also recover lost earnings and benefits if you are disabled from work because of an accident. You can also claim compensation for any other expenses you face including home maintenance or childcare services. You can also claim for emotional suffering, distress, and pain.
